Ivermectin: Ivermectin is an antiparasitic medication that has also been investigated for its potential antiviral properties, particularly against RNA viruses such as S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es COVID-19. While some studies have suggested potential benefits of ivermectin in reducing viral replication and severity of illness in COVID-19 patients, the evidence is mixed, and regulatory agencies have not universally endorsed its use for this indication. Other uses of ivermectin include the treatment of parasitic infections such as onchocerciasis (river blindness) and strongyloidiasis.

Doxycycline: Doxycycline is a broad-spectrum antibiotic belonging to the tetracycline class. It works by inhibiting bacterial protein synthesis and has activity against a wide range of bacteria, including those that cause respiratory tract infections, skin and soft tissue infections, and sexually transmitted infections. Zinc: Zinc is an essential mineral that plays a crucial role in various physiological processes, including immune function, wound healing, and DNA synthesis. Some studies have suggested that zinc supplementation may have antiviral effects and could potentially reduce the severity and duration of viral infections, although more research is needed to confirm these findings. Zinc supplements are commonly used to support immune health and may be recommended for individuals at risk of zinc deficiency.
